Penza, 21 January 2017. PenzaNews. Several dozens of people took part in the ceremony of laying flowers at Penza monument to Vladimir Lenin in Lenina square on the 93rd anniversary of the death of the world proletariat leader.

Before the ceremony, a traditional rally was held. It was opened by the first secretary of the city committee of the Communist Party of the Russian Federation, the teacher of history in school No. 58 Dmitry Filyaev.

"We owe to Lenin our present life, the things that let us and our country exist. He was not just a titan of thought. He was a man who devoted his whole life to the liberation of an ordinary worker and peasant, who led wretched existence before the revolution. First of all, thinking about Lenin we say that we are the bearers of the Lenin's cause. We know for sure that the Lenin's cause lives on and that it will triumph," he said.

Dmitry Filyaev's idea was continued by the secretary of the CPRF committee of the Crimean RepublicValery Lavrov, who is staying in Penza these days.

He noted that nowadays the Communist Party of Russia stands on the protection of the ideas of the world proletariat leader.

"Let Lenin's ideal be our guiding light," he said during his speech.

The ex-deputy of the State Duma of Russia Vladimir Samagin, who emphasized the fact that the lower house of parliament rejected the bill "On children of war", and the leader of the Penza communists, and the Communist Party of Russia in the regional Legislative Assembly Georgy Kamnev also turned to the people gathered in the square.

As reported by the press service of the regional committee of the Communist Party of Russia, the actions of commemoration and laying flowers took place in many areas of the Penza region on January 21.

Vladimir Ilyich Ulyanov (Lenin; April 22, 1870, Simbirsk - January 21, 1924, the estate of Gorki, Moscow Province) is a Russian and Soviet politician and statesman of world-class, revolutionist, founder of the Russian Social-Democratic Labor Party (the Bolsheviks).

He was one of the organizers and leaders of the October Revolution of 1917 in Russia, Chairman of the Council of People's Commissars (government) of the RSFSR, creator of the world’s first socialist state, the co-founder of Marxism-Leninism, the ideologist of the Third (Communist) International.
